What Spatial Reframing Is and Why It Matters
Spatial Reframing is an Apple Photos AI editing feature that uses generative AI and spatial depth data to let you change a photo’s perspective and composition after capture, filling in new areas so the final image looks as if you had stood in a better position when you pressed the shutter. Built into the new Tools tab in the iOS Photos app, it sits alongside the upgraded Cleanup tool and the Extend feature, forming a trio of AI-powered iOS photo editing features. Instead of only cutting away pixels, Spatial Reframing can move the virtual camera within a 3D model of your scene and then synthesize believable background detail where needed. For photographers who often wish they had stepped a little to the left or framed a subject looser, this is designed to fix those mistakes without reshooting.

How Apple Photos Uses AI and Spatial Data to Reframe Shots
Spatial Reframing builds on Apple’s Spatial Photos tech, which estimates depth in a flat image to create a 3D-like effect that responds when you tilt your phone or view on a Vision Pro headset. That same depth map becomes a virtual stage where your subject and background occupy different planes. When you drag to reframe, Photos shifts the virtual camera within this space, changing perspective so the background moves as if you had physically stepped sideways or closer. Generative AI then fills any gaps at the edges of the new frame, with a blurred preview area indicating which zones will be synthesized before you commit. According to Apple, “Spatial Reframing enables users to improve the composition of a photo after it’s been taken,” turning what was once a novelty 3D effect into a practical tool for composition fixes.

Spatial Reframing vs Cropping and Extend: What’s Different?
Traditional cropping can only remove parts of an image, so fixing composition often means losing resolution and context. Apple’s Extend feature goes further by pulling back from the original frame and using generative AI to expand the canvas, similar to Adobe’s Generative Expand. Spatial Reframing sits between those ideas and full-on image generation. Instead of only revealing more to the sides, it lets you shift perspective as though the camera were in a slightly different place, while generative AI fills in missing background detail. The app highlights new AI-generated regions with a blur before finalizing the edit, giving you a sense of how much is synthetic. This approach keeps the subject and scene grounded in a real capture but offers more control over how that capture is composed, which matters when you care about natural-looking results.

Why Photographers Should Care About Generative AI Photo Composition
Many photographers are wary of AI-created scenes, but Spatial Reframing focuses on editing real photos rather than inventing them from text prompts. It targets everyday composition problems: a subject too close to the frame edge, a slightly off-center angle, or a background that feels unbalanced. Instead of revisiting a location or settling for a near miss, you can nudge the framing until the subject placement and perspective feel right. Because the feature relies on depth-aware spatial models, the edits tend to avoid the cut-out look that plagues basic portrait modes. This kind of generative AI photo composition turns what used to be complex Photoshop work into a quick, local adjustment. For working photographers and casual shooters alike, it can turn more "almost" shots into keepers without heavy retouching workflows.
What It Means for Google Photos and the Future of AI Editing
Apple is folding Spatial Reframing, Extend, and an enhanced Cleanup tool into Photos as part of its broader Apple Intelligence push in iOS 27. Google has led consumer AI editing with features like Magic Eraser in Google Photos and on Pixel phones, but it does not yet offer a direct equivalent to this kind of depth-aware, perspective-shifting reframing. Android-focused commentators have argued that Google Photos needs an answer to Apple’s new Spatial Reframing tool to stay competitive in AI-assisted photo editing. Since Spatial Reframing outputs Apple Intelligence–generated images with a hidden SynthID watermark, it also signals a future where powerful generative edits are paired with transparent provenance. As more platforms compete on composition-aware AI tools, photographers can expect their default gallery apps to behave less like simple organizers and more like approachable editing studios.
